Robert Half Software Developer in Memphis, Tennessee

Description

Key Responsibilities:

• Design, develop, implement, and support business and e-commerce solutions.

• Own, code, test, debug, document, implement, and maintain customer facing software/web solutions, specifically leveraging customer marketing platforms (Data Cloud, CRM, Marketing Cloud, Journey Builder, Personalization, etc.), existing technology stack (Angular and .NET), and future technologies.

• Enable business growth and ensure system integration architecture across customer marketing platforms.

• Design robust application integrations including APIs to support client applications.

• Perform software code development, to include writing source code, developing databases and creating user interfaces.

• Use and apply software development life cycle standards (SDLC), principles, theories, concepts, and techniques in accordance with end user and company software requirements and procedures.

• Build experiences that are responsive and adapt properly to various browsers and screen sizes.

• Evaluate design and architecture of proposed systems to determine feasibility of new applications and/or assessing business impacts on other systems.

• Optimize code for performance, ensuring fast load times and smooth user experience.

• Provide leadership and initiative in development of solutions in support of the business and support campaign builds with technical requirements.

• Ensure alignment between existing reference architectures and future systems/technologies and integrations regarding Digital Marketing, CRM, ERP, WMS, and Web Catalog/Content Management implementations.

• Lead and/or assist in implementation of complex designs.

• Produce and communicate transitional views to articulate how to traverse between current and future state.

• Support a test-and-learn cadence for launching data-driven personalization strategies.

• Align business vision, strategy, and goals with system requirements.

• Mentor growth of and provide guidance to developers in less senior positions.

• Learn about new technologies and stay up to date with current best practices.

• Work cross functionally to assist in the development and implementation of short and long term digital and technical solutions.

Preferred Qualifications:

• Undergraduate/bachelor's degree and applicable certification(s).

• Solid understanding of front-end frameworks, such as Angular.

• Knowledge of and experience with:

• Modern Web Technologies (REST, HTML5/CSS/JavaScript), Angular and similar frameworks and languages.

• Microsoft >NET (C#/VB) and .NET Core.

• Microsoft IIS and node.js web server technologies.

• Microsoft SQL / Transact SQL DBMS .

• BaaS/PaaS Cloud implementations.

• Some knowledge of and experience with digital marketing technologies including web analytics. Site search, content management, and display advertising.

• Experience with Git workflow.

• Strong human relations, communication, and analytical skills.

• Demonstrated experience in leading large projects
